In a large mixing bowl, combine flour and salt.
Add 1/2 tablespoon of yeast and 1/4 teaspoon of sugar to 1/2 cup of warm water. Stir together.
Using the dough attachment, add the yeast mixture to the flour mixture and knead on low setting until blended, approx. 5-10 minutes.
Add 1 cup of warm water and continue to knead until firm and smooth, approx. 15 minutes.
Remove from mixing bowl and place on a floured surface.
Knead the dough by hand for 1-2 minutes and shape into round ball.
Cover with a paper towel for 30 minutes or until the dough has risen to double its size.
Line a deep baking pan with parchment paper. Add 1/4 tablespoon of olive oil to the parchment paper. Shape into loaf and place in greased baking pan, turn several times to coat.
To make two loaves as shown, simply double the recipe and divide the dough in half to form two separate loaves.
Using scissors, add small cuts along the top as shown.
Cover with paper towel and let rest approx. 30 minutes. During this time, preheat the oven to 400 degrees F.
Place pan on the top wire rack. Bake for 30 minutes or until surface is golden.
Remove and let cool before removing from pan. Serve warm or cool.
